2013 Honda Civic achieves highest safety ratings among all small cars

Friday, May 17th, 2013

2013 CivicOur favorite small car, the Honda Civic is leading the small car segment in terms of safety ratings. The Civic received the highest possible rating from both the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S) and National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A).

The 2013 Honda Civic sedan achieved the top 5-Star Overall Vehicle Score from the NHTSA for their New Car Assessment Program (NCAP). The sedan and coupe also earned a Top Safety Pick+ from the IIHS, including the top GOOD score in their new small overlap frontal collision test, making the Civic the first and only small car to receive this distinction.

“Car shoppers cannot find a small car with higher overall safety ratings than the 2013 Honda Civic,” said Art St. Cyr, vice president of product planning and logistics at American Honda. “Safety ratings leadership across product lines is a fundamental part of not only our strategic business plan, but also out philosophy as a company.”

This recent achievement puts Honda in an incredible place in the automotive marketplace. It is the only auto manufacturer with every single one of its tested model year 2013 vehicles earning a Top Safety Pick or Top Safety Pick+ rating from the IIHS.

How to identify break problems on Honda vehicles

Friday, May 10th, 2013

honda-brake-repairBrakes are an incredibly important part of your Honda vehicle. Please make sure yours are working smoothly to ensure the safety of every passenger.

Brake Squeal and Wear Indicator

On Honda cars, all four brakes have audible brake wear indicators. So when your brake pads need replacing, you will hear a distinctive metallic “screeching” sound when you apply the brakes. If you do not have the brake pads replaced, they will begin screeching all the time. Do note that your brakes may sometimes squeak or squeal when you apply them lightly; don’t confuse this with the brake wear indicators. The brakes will make a very audible “screeching” noise.

Low Brake Fluid & Flushing the Brake Fluid

If your brake fluid is low, it may be leaking or brakes could be worn.

Brake fluid is hygroscopic, which means that it absorbs moisture. When that moisture finds its way into the braking system, it can corrode metal and seals. Flushing the system with new fluid removes the condensation before extensive damage occurs.

When you’re flushing the system, always use Honda Heavy Brake Fluid DOT 3. If this specific fluid is unavailable, only use DOT 3 or DOT 4 from a sealed container. However, only use these as a temporary solution. The use of any non-Honda brake fluid can cause corrosion and may decrease the life of your brakes.

2013 CR-Z & Insight a USAA Best Value

Monday, May 6th, 2013
2013-Honda-Insight -Austin-TX

2013 Honda Insight

USAA released its 2013 Best Value vehicles last month, naming the top automobiles that offer affordability, reliability, and safety. The 2013 Honda CR-Z and Honda Insight were both rated by USAA as a Best Value. The former was named in the Best Value List for the Coupe category and the Best Value for Teens. The later was named a Best Value for Teens.

The Best Value List presents vehicles that offer the, you guessed it, best overall value among all the vehicles that USAA evaluates as part of its USAA Preferred system. Their proprietary statistical model uses quantitative data to analyze vehicle’s cost, safety and reliability of over 70 automobiles. USAA Preferred vehicles rank in the top 40% of each vehicle category AND are an IIHS’s Top Safety Pick. The top vehicles for each category are included in the Best Value List.

As for the Top 10 for Teens list, USAA also selects USAA Preferred vehicles, but they have to cost less than $25,500 and rank highest in safety, reliability, and insurance costs – important factors for parents of teen drivers.

“This year we raised the bar on the importance of safety standards. Vehicles must earn a Top Safety Pick award from the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S) tp qualify as USAA Preferred,” said Steve Thompson, vice president for USAA Car Buying Service. “A USAA Preferred vehicle is a great value financially, and is among the safest vehicles on the road.”

“Most Trusted Brand” among New-Car Shoppers in the US

Wednesday, April 10th, 2013
KBB Brand Image Awards 2013

KBB Brand Image Awards 2013

New-car shoppers have once again spoken in Kelley Blue Book’s 2013 Brand Image Award study and the verdict is clear. Among all of the auto manufacturers, Honda kicks butt. Period.

For the second time, Honda was named “Most Trusted Brand” and, for the third consecutive year, “Best Value Brand.” However, the awards didn’t stop there. Honda also took home top honors by claiming “Best Overall Non-Luxury Brand,” officially making Honda the brand with most awards in the 2013 study.

The Brand Image Awards are based on new-car shopper’s perception data from KBB’s Brand Watch study. The research study annually looks at more than 12,000 in-market new-vehicle shoppers and offers insights into their perceptions of brands. The “Best Overall Non-Luxury Brand” Award is received by the brand who achieves the highest average score across ratings of all non-luxury models and the weight of importance of each of the factors in the study.

The “Must Trusted Brand” Award, on the other hand, has only been won by Honda since its inception two years ago. That speaks to Honda’s reputation for building solid vehicles that instill confidence and trust among car shoppers.

2013 Honda CR-V and Odyssey “Best Cars for Families”

Thursday, April 4th, 2013

Honda CR-VAustin TX

U.S. News & World Report presented its annual “Best Cars for Families” Awards to recognize vehicles “that offer the best combination of quality, space and family-friendly features.” And two of our favorite vehicles were included in this year’s honors.

The 2013 Honda CR-V was praised because of its “impressive safety and reliable ratings make it a smart choice among affordable compact SUVs.” Also, “the Honda CR-V shines with nimble handling, a spacious interior and a standard rearview camera.” Add to that the standard Bluetooth Handsfreelink and you can start to see why the CR-V is in the top of the list for families.

Meanwhile, the comfortable seating, seating configurations and roomy cabin made the 2013 Honda Odyssey stand out among the pack. The publication noted that people raved about its “car-like performance” and excellent safety features.

Both Honda vehicles are Top Safety Picks of the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S) and five-star overall performers in the safety tests from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A).

2014 Honda Odyssey Introduces Game-Changing Feature

Wednesday, April 3rd, 2013
2014 honda odyssey

2014 Honda Odyssey at the 2013 NYIAS

Our favorite minivan, the Honda Odyssey, was re-introduced to the world at the 2013 New York International Auto Show as a thoroughly refreshed 2014 model, setting the new standard as the “ultimate family vehicle.” What will you find in our showroom this summer? Besides a host of exterior, interior and safety upgrades, the 2014 Odyssey will bring something never before seen in a vehicle.

At the NYIAS, Honda displayed the 2014 Odyssey Touring Elite to demonstrate all of the new and improved features. Behind the scenes, Honda updated the structural integrity of the vehicle to help it achieve TOP SAFETY PICK+ status. The Touring Elite will also come with advanced safety features like an expanded view driver’s mirror, Forward Collision Warning (FWC), and Lane Departure Warning (LDW).

As far as exterior styling goes, the new Odyssey will look sleeker and more sophisticated with a more deeply sculpted hood, new front fenders, bolder twin-bar grille, refreshed lower front facia with integrated chrome e-trimmed fog lights, darker-finish projector-beam headlight housings, and LED taillight bars.

Inside the 2014 Odyssey you will find an all-new center stack and new finishes. On the Touring Elite you’ll have an array of new standard technology like keyless Smart Entry with Push Button Start, HD Radio, SMS text messaging function and HondaLink.

Now the feature that will push you from wanting the Odyssey to needing the Odyssey is the first-ever in-vehicle vacuum system, the HondaVac. Honda partnered with industry leader Shop-Vac to develop the innovative HondaVac which will come standard on the Touring Elite trims. You will find the vacuum integrated in a dedicated space on the driver’s side bulkhead of the rear cargo area. The powerful vacuum comes with a replaceable filter, canister bag and expandable hose with attachments, and can reach every corner of the vehicle’s cabin – is that amazing or what?! The HondaVac runs on an electric motor that doesn’t need an outlet or recharging, it operates continuously when the engine is running and can continue to operate for up to eight minutes when the Odyssey is turned off.

Next Gen Civic Hybrid to Get New Two-Motor System

Tuesday, February 19th, 2013

Honda Civic Hybrid Austin TX

Toshihiro Mibe, managing officer in charge of powertrain development at Honda R&D Co., recently announced to Automotive News at an industry conference that the next-generation Honda Civic Hybrid will get a two-motor system.

As part of Honda’s overhaul of its powertrain lineup, the new two-motor system aims to vastly improve the hybrid’s fuel economy. In fact, Honda is thinking about two types of two-motor systems; one for the Accord Hybrid and one for the Civic.

The two-motor layout permits extensive electric-only driving, with one motor powering the wheels and the other recharging the batteries. The difference between the systems would be the battery capacity.

 Mibe stated that the fuel economy delivered will be much better than that of the current generation, but he wasn’t able to provide figures. Currently, the Civic Hybrid uses a one-motor system that is 30 percent more efficient than the Integrated Motor Assist, motor found on non-hybrid Honda models.
